Purification and Some Properties of a Protease from Streptomyces limosus

TL;DR: The substrate specificity indicates that this enzyme has a strong affinity for proline as a N-terminal amino acid of peptides, and it can be considered that this enzymes belongs to the class of aspartic proteases.
